Oh, that reminds me of a question that came up the other day: does anyone
know of a good ext2/3 driver for Windows 7?

I'm using Stephan Schreiber's "IfsDrives" on XP, but I don't think it
supports Win7:

> To actually answer your question: as long as you do *not* use a filesystem
> for which Windows does not have a driver, Windows will see no change.  Or,
> put differently, if Windows can read/write to it now, and since you're
> /only/ changing information in /etc on part1, Windows should have no clue
> that you've done anything, short of random files that will appear and
> disappear between Windows boots as you add and delete them while in Ubuntu.
